**Automation Technician**
An industry leader in the automotive industry for metal stampings and assembly has a career opportunity for an automation/maintenance technician. The automation /maintenance technician provides troubleshooting and root cause analysis of robotic assemblies, automated stamping lines, transfer systems as well as support the day to day operations of the facility through maintenance tasks.
**Job Summary**
- Interpret, path modification and program edits on robots
- Routine to complex troubleshooting for hardware and software using knowledge of PLC’s and circuit analysis
- Onsite calls to correct problems on automated robotic systems, press line and weld assemblies
- Perform preventative maintenance on electronic devices, robots and welders
- Provide technical assistance to the customer and other skilled trades
- Maintain asset documentation and consumables
- Perform basic maintenance tasks as needed
**Job Requirements**
- Electronics Engineering Technology (Industrial Automation), Electromechanical Engineering Technician (Robotics) Diploma or equivalent combination of technical courses and/or experience
- Basic knowledge of Allen Bradley PLC programming software
- Basic knowledge of robotic language interfacing and programming, Devicenet and Ethernet communications, I/O capabilities and communications is an asset
- 3+ years experience in a related field
- Ability to read and interpret electrical schematics
- Ability to use handheld tools
- Strong communication skills, both written and verbal
**Experience in any of the following is an asset**:
- Kawasaki Robots - AD,C,D, and E controllers
- Kuka Robots - KRC2 and KRC4 controllers
- Motoman Robots - MRC, XRC and NX100 controllers
- Allen Bradley Software - Studio 5000, FTView Studio, RSLogix 500
- Medar and Bosch weld controllers
- Devicenet and Ethernet communications
- Resistance spot, projection and robotic mig welding
